ASGA - National Minimum Wage to Increase The Fair Work Commission has ordered the national minimum wage to increase by 5.2%, lifting the national minimum wage from $20.33 to $21.38 an hour while the Modern Award minimum rates with go up by 4.6%. |

Roland DG’s VersaUV LEC2-640 UV Printer Reproduces Famous Ceiling Artwork for Exhibition in Japan Roland DG Corporation, a leading manufacturer of wide format inkjet printers and printer cutters, is pleased to announce its cooperation on a high-resolution digital reproduction of Katsushika Hokusai’s Phoenix Glaring in All Directions ceiling painting that will be shown in the "Digital x Hokusai"*1 special exhibition |
